Job description

Kforce has a client that is seeking a COBOL Mainframe Programmer in Brookfield, WI.

Duties Include:

  • Work on an agile team on the Product and Rewards applications
  • Attend Team agile ceremonies
  • Understand JCL, Job streams and CA-7
  • Coding, Unit Testing, Integration testing, and User acceptance testing

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ience
  • Mainframe COBOL, DB2 and JCL
